Dana White Says Brock Lesnar's UFC Return Might Not Happen Now


At the UFC Seasonal Press Conference event in Las Vegas, Nevada on Friday afternoon, UFC President Dana White offered the latest details regarding the company’s negotiations, or lack thereof, with former UFC Heavyweight Champion Brock Lesnar.

Lesnar, who lost the WWE Universal Championship in the WrestleMania 35 opener to Seth Rollins, soon after Paul Heyman cut a promo that seemed to indicate he was on his way back to the Las Vegas-based fight-promotion, the Ultimate Fighting Championship — and ultimately, that might not happen after all.

When asked about the status of the booking of the UFC Heavyweight Championship bout between current title holder Daniel Cormier and former champion, Lesnar, the UFC boss man didn’t seem overly optimistic.

“Seriously, that fight isn’t even in the works,” said White during the press event on Friday. “That fight may not even happen.”

White followed up by stating that Cormier’s next fight may be against former UFC Heavyweight Champion Stipe Miocic, which would rule out the Lesnar return even further, unless an opponent other than D.C. is in the works.

That is not considered very likely.
